Concrete foundation repair services focus on identifying and addressing issues that compromise the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These services typically involve inspecting the foundation for signs of damage, such as cracks, uneven settling, or shifting, and then implementing appropriate repair methods. Common techniques include underpinning, slab jacking, piering, and crack sealing, all designed to restore the foundation’s strength and prevent further deterioration. The goal is to stabilize the structure, ensuring it remains safe and durable over time.

Foundation problems can lead to a range of structural issues if left unaddressed. These include u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and even more severe concerns like structural sagging or collapse. Such issues not only affect the safety of the property but can also result in costly repairs if ignored. Concrete foundation repair services help resolve these problems by correcting underlying causes such as soil movement, water damage, or poor construction practices, thereby safeguarding the property’s long-term stability.

These repair services are applicable to various property types, including residential homes, commercial buildings, and multi-family complexes. In residential settings, foundation repair can address issues caused by soil expansion and contraction, water infiltration, or age-related wear. Commercial properties, which often have larger or more complex foundations, may require specialized techniques to ensure minimal disruption to operations while maintaining structural integrity. Multi-unit buildings and older structures are also common candidates for foundation repair, especially when signs of settling or cracking are evident.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.

How long does concrete fo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few days to a week after assessment by a local contractor.

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require immediate repair, but it’s advisable to have a professional evaluate them to determine if they indicate underlying issues that need attention.

What methods are used to repair concrete foundations? Common repair methods include underpinning, slab jacking, piering, and crack injection, all performed by local specialists based on the specific problem.

How can I prevent future foundation issues? Pro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els, and addressing any early signs of damage promptly can help prevent major foundation problems, with guidance from local foundation repair experts.
